Xingang Wang is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Xingang Wang has authored 58 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 12 papers in Materials Chemistry and 12 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Xingang Wang’s work include Advanced materials and composites (8 papers), Advanced battery technologies research (8 papers) and Conducting polymers and applications (7 papers). Xingang Wang is often cited by papers focused on Advanced materials and composites (8 papers), Advanced battery technologies research (8 papers) and Conducting polymers and applications (7 papers). Xingang Wang collaborates with scholars based in China, New Zealand and Mexico. Xingang Wang's co-authors include Baoguo Ma, Xu Li, Xiangguo Li, Liang Zhou, Kai Wang, Peng Cao, Bingjun Ding, Yongbiao Hu, Hua Song and Fuguo Li and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Journal of The Electrochemical Society and Chemical Communications.
